Transaction 6c594b4c589003c739462ea751e9e89a2221c9bbfd3b6bd04ade2aa243cc93fa
1 Input
1 Output
-
6c594b4c589003c739462ea751e9e89a2221c9bbfd3b6bd04ade2aa243cc93fa:0
- value
- 602531
- script pubkey
- OP_0 OP_PUSHBYTES_20 af107defda301947d68f8e12a894d9805163e391
- address
- bc1q4ug8mm76xqv504503cf239xespgk8cu3av2935